The Atheists and Abu Hanifa Another Time
Once Imam Abu Hanifa was called to a debate with some freethinkersand atheists and there was a time set for this debate.When the time of the debate was about to start, the freethinkers werein a particular place before an assembly of people. Imam Abu Hanifa was verylate from the agreed upon time. The attendees awaited him until they ereunable to stand or bear more and the freethinkers started to boast amongstthemselves of their claims of rejecting the existence of Allah (Exalted andDignified be He). They took from the absence of Imam Abu Hanifa fromthe agreed time, as a proof of his inability to prove what he claimed.While the boasting of the atheists was about to reach its climax andthe annoyance of the attendees from the late of the Imam was about to reachits peak, Imam Abu Hanifa arrived. He immediately begged the attendeesto excuse him, claiming that he was supposed to attend in time, saying ‘Iwas on the opposite bank of the Tigris river and I did not find a boat tobring me across the river. So I was obliged to await more time but I didnot find any boat. When I was despondent about finding a boat to transferme to the opposite bank of the river I was about to return to my house.But from a far distance, I saw some wooden boards coming towards me on theirown (without any sailor). When these boards came near me, they began toorganize themselves until they form a beautiful boat so I mounted it, crossedthe river and came to you.Therefore, all freethinkers said, do you mock us O Abu Hanifa?! Is itnot logical that the wooden boards can come to you on their own as you havedescried and form themselves a boat?! He said, this is what you have gatheredto argue with me. If you do not accept that the boards can make themselvesinto a boat, so, how do you claim that this well-knitted and marvelous world,with heaven, earth, Man and animal, created itself and its creation happedhaphazardly without a creator?!. Therefore, the freethinkers were unableto pronounce any word or give any proclaim their (return) to Islam at thehands of Abu Hanifa (may Allah be pleased with him).8
